Sarah Ferguson has announced that she is currently writing a recipe book of “super fun meals for kids”, which is expected to be released next year.
The new book follows on her from her debut bestseller Dining with the Duchess: Making Everyday Meals Special Occasion, which was created in collaboration with Weight Watchers, and featured slimming-down dishes like cucumber sandwiches and zucchini linguine.

This time around, there’s definitely no calorie counting. The book is inspired by Fergie’s new YouTube channel Fergie and Friends, where she reads children’s books and shares kid-friendly recipes such as little pig cupcakes, peanut butter and banana toasts and “yum stacks”.
The book will be a collaboration between Sarah Ferguson and Laleh Mohmedi, the food artist behind the whimsical Instagram account @jacobs_food_diaries.

Serenity Press, who will publish the cookbook, said in a Facebook post: “Kids are going to LOVE the recipes in this book and we cannot wait to see children across the world recreating Laleh’s beautiful fun food art.”
Fergie has apparently signed a seven-book deal with Serenity Press, with the new works all to be aimed at a children’s audience. The Duchess of York has written more than 25 books throughout her career, including children’s stories such as The Enchanted Oak Tree, Genie Gems and Budgie the Little Helicopter, the latter of which was developed into a TV series.
